How will parishes be incorporated?
Incorporation in Michigan is a simple process. Articles of incorporation are filed with the State of Michigan. Corporations also adopt bylaws regulating governance of the corporation. The articles of incorporation and bylaws will be drafted by Archdiocesan legal counsel and will be essentially the same for all parishes.
